Network coverage in the destination Oceania

Coverage quality across Oceania divides clearly along geographic lines. Australia and New Zealand deliver excellent 4G and widespread 5G in cities, suburbs, and along major travel routes — Optus, Telstra, and Vodafone in Australia, and Spark, 2degrees, and One NZ across the Tasman, all support eSIM natively. In Fiji, Digicel and Vodafone Fiji provide solid 4G in the main islands and tourist hubs, with slower speeds in remote areas. Papua New Guinea, Samoa, Tonga, and Vanuatu have expanding networks but patchy rural coverage. The Australian outback remains one of the most significant dead zones for any carrier.

Network Coverage

In Australia's major cities — Sydney, Melbourne, Brisbane, Perth — 5G is standard, with seamless 4G coverage extending along the east coast highway corridor. New Zealand mirrors this quality across Auckland, Wellington, and Christchurch, and along the South Island's primary tourist routes. Fiji's main island Viti Levu and resort coast are reliably covered at 4G speeds; outer island resorts typically have 3G or slower. Pacific island nations including Samoa, Tonga, and Vanuatu offer adequate coverage in urban and coastal centres but limited or no connectivity in rural interiors. The honest reality of Australia's outback — covering millions of square kilometres — is that mobile coverage, even on the best networks, gives way to silence. Download what you need before heading off the main roads.

eSIM Oceania – Fast activation and affordable data plans

Oceania spans the world's largest ocean — and that distance shapes everything about staying connected here. Australia and New Zealand are premium, well-connected markets where local SIM cards work well but come at a cost: airport SIMs from Telstra, Optus, or Vodafone in Australia typically run AUD 35–45 for a 28-day plan, while New Zealand carriers like Spark, 2degrees, and One NZ charge NZD 30–80 for comparable data. For multi-country itineraries, a Simcardo eSIM removes the need to buy and swap physical cards at every border crossing.

Coverage across Australia and New Zealand is excellent in cities and along major highways — all three Australian carriers and all three New Zealand networks support eSIM on both contract and prepaid plans, with 5G available in metropolitan areas. The critical caveat for Australia is the outback: beyond highway roadhouses and regional towns, even the best Telstra-based network covers only a fraction of the continent's landmass. If your plans include Uluru, the Nullarbor, or remote national parks, manage your expectations and plan offline maps in advance.

Popular travel routes — Sydney to Melbourne, the Great Ocean Road, New Zealand's South Island, and Queenstown adventures — are all well served with reliable 4G and growing 5G. Fiji honeymoons and resort stays are covered by Digicel and Vodafone Fiji in the main islands, with 4G in Nadi, Suva, and coastal resorts, though outer islands and remote inland areas drop to slower speeds. Papua New Guinea, Samoa, Tonga, and Vanuatu have growing networks (Digicel, acquired by Telstra in 2022, serves several Pacific nations), but connectivity outside main towns remains variable and often limited to 3G.

What is an eSIM and how does it work in Oceania?

An eSIM (embedded SIM) is a digital SIM card that allows you to activate a mobile data plan without a physical SIM card. For Oceania, simply purchase an eSIM online, receive a QR code via email, scan it on your eSIM-compatible device, and connect to local networks.

Which devices are compatible with eSIM in Oceania?

Most modern smartphones support eSIM, including iPhone XS and newer (iPhone 15, 16), Samsung Galaxy S20+, Google Pixel 3+, and many others. Check your device settings to confirm eSIM compatibility before purchasing.
